At 05:34 PM 4/3/00 +0800, Matt Bruce wrote:
My query is, as I've no practical experience with the SOHO and am
unwilling
to completely rely upon Watchguard's marketting material, what is the general opinion regarding the use of the Firebox SOHO in such a manner?
Any
pitfalls I should be aware of?
I use a WatchGuard SOHO for my SOHO. It is a filtering firewall, good logging, easy to set up, easy to run. I've not (yet) used it for VPN, but intend to soon. Disclosure: I'm on WatchGuard's LiveSecurity Advisory Board.
